Pastor Earl Holiman received his call to the ministry and began assisting Pastor Edith Johnson at the Christ Temple Church of Paulding, Ohio. He later accepted the pastorate of Christ Temple Church in Bloomington, Indiana. In 1959 Pastor and Sister Holiman obeyed the call to minister in Denver, Colorado. In February 1965, they founded Bethsaida Temple Church.

Their first place of worship was at 3100 Gilpin Street in a storefront building. In 1968, they purchased a building at 2801 Milwaukee Street in which they worshipped for ten years. In June 1978, they purchased property at 37th and Colorado Boulevard and began building a house for the Lord. While the edifice was being built, the church worshipped at 3400 Albion Street for four years. In 1996, God blessed the church to completely remodel and expand the size of the sanctuary.

In the years that followed, the Lord blessed Pastor and Sister Holiman with steady growth. The now, Bethsaida Temple Christian Center owns five homes west of the church on Harrison Street that provides living accommodation for the members and additional church parking.
